Transaction 2e0458775b6557302cbcc4890551917ff76b62adb19e60b0a91298e754093340
1 Input
1 Output
-
2e0458775b6557302cbcc4890551917ff76b62adb19e60b0a91298e754093340:0
- value
- 8158360
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e50ec4bcdbb24c730303fc1b5742cc6eea535ee OP_EQUAL
- address
- 3DCv1LyW3N9DXWo3tux67fzsdNtZeizsaj